I know a couple months ago it was opened, I guess it still is. It was around 95$US per adult and 50% per child under 12. It is a 3 hour approx. excursion including transportation, a group of around 10 people goes by speed boat to a platform in the middle of the ocean. The dolfins will do some jumps & turns in front of you, and you will swim with them for about 20-25min, you can touch them while they swim around you.

There are two places in the Punta Cana area to interact with dolphins. The first and oldest is Manati Park but unfortunately they have a very bad reputation for their treatment of those beautiful animals and there are many international efforts underway to try to either get them to mend their ways dramatically or close. Even the DR government, which has historically turned a blind eye has begun to make noises due to the international pressures. Some resort have refused to allow this excursion to be sold from their properties.

Manati Park has, in the past made promises to clean up but when it came time for action their actual response was to build Dolphin Island, a floating series of pens anchored off the coast.

Yes, you read right, Manati Park and Dolphin Island share the same uncaring ownership and utilize the same dolphins for their interactions, which are allegedly traumatized by their Manati Park experiences.

Dolphin Island consists of one large and four smaller enclosed pens with wooden walkways around the perimeters. I have yet to see pictures of nor hear of anyone who has seen the dolphins in the large enclosure, presumably due to their lack of socialization in large bodies of water resulting in their preference for the smaller pens.

I hope you will do a Google search for "Manati Park cruelty" without the quotation marks and read a broad selection of the information which pops up before you decided to support this company.

Ocean World, .:: Ocean World ::. (a company with an impeccable record) has purchased land in the Punta Cana area and will hopefully begin construction soon as this area sorely needs an alternative to Manati Park / Dolphin Island, IMHO.
